WebThe SMSF Trust Deed is the instrument that establishes the Fund, and once it is executed the SMSF comes into existence. Whilst the Self Managed Super Fund Trust Deed can … WebMany SMSF professionals offer packages or kits. If you buy a package or kit, make sure the trust deed complies with the current law and meets the needs of your fund, its objectives and the members’ circumstances. Web17 Jun 2016 · Losing an SMSF trust deed can cause significant problems. Accordingly, an SMSF trustee should make every attempt possible to find the deed. Ideally, if the trust deed cannot be found, an approach should be made to the court. However, such an approach will involve significant costs and efforts, which many SMSF trustees are unwilling to accept. ...
